THREE CHEESE ELBOW BITES



Three Cheese Elbow Bites image

Welcome your guests by serving these cheesy baked bites made using bacon and macaroni. Perfect appetizer for Halloween. Servings # 34

Provided by @MakeItYours

Number Of Ingredients 11

1 3/4 cups uncooked elbow macaroni (8 oz)
2 tablespoons butter or margarine
2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
1/2 teaspoon salt
1 3/4 cups milk
1 1/2 cups shredded Cheddar cheese (6 oz)
1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
1 oz blue cheese, crumbled (1/4 cup)
6 slices bacon, crisply cooked, crumbled (1/3 cup)
3/4 cup soft bread crumbs
3 tablespoons chopped fresh chives

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 400°F. Spray 34 mini muffin cups with cooking spray. In 3-quart saucepan, cook and drain macaroni as directed on package; return to saucepan.
  • Meanwhile, in 1-quart saucepan, melt butter over medium-low heat. Stir in flour and salt. Cook and stir until mixture is smooth and bubbly. Gradually add milk, stirring constantly, until mixture boils and thickens. Stir in 3/4 cup of the Cheddar cheese until melted. Stir in Parmesan cheese, blue cheese and bacon until blended. Pour over macaroni, stirring until well mixed.
  • Spoon mixture into mini muffin cups, filling full. Sprinkle with bread crumbs. Sprinkle evenly with remaining 3/4 cup Cheddar cheese.
  • Bake 20 to 25 minutes or until golden brown. Let stand 10 minutes. Sprinkle with chives. Remove from pans.
